Tenkaichi 2 is way too long.WittyUsername wrote: Sun Dec 31, 2023 9:23 pm I still don’t really get why people prefer the story of BT2 over BT3. Sure, it’s long, but it’s also really repetitive. You fight the same enemies over and over. Even the free roaming map is just a shallow copy of the one from Budokai 3, and most of the “cutscenes” are just characters standing around with those stiff models. The GT portion of the story is especially awkward because Goku’s kid self from that series isn’t even in the game. They even flat out changed the ending.
I much prefer how streamlined the story of BT3 is, and I always loved the addition of having the dialogue play out during the fight. The fact that it includes OG Dragon Ball is a bonus, even if they’re out of order.
